At its core, the PR18-B0DPO is a diffuse reflective photoelectric sensor. This means it detects objects by emitting a beam of light and measuring the amount reflected back. The "B0D" in its model number typically indicates a specific sensing distance and output configuration, often featuring a 0-30cm sensing range and a PNP (sourcing) output. The compact PR18 cylindrical housing, commonly 18mm in diameter, makes it suitable for installations where space is at a premium. Its construction is engineered for durability, featuring a housing resistant to common industrial contaminants like dust and oil splash, ensuring stable operation in challenging conditions such as packaging lines, material handling systems, and assembly stations.

One of the key strengths of the KJTDQ PR18-B0DPO lies in its operational simplicity and effectiveness. It requires no separate reflector, as it uses the target object itself to reflect the light beam. This simplifies installation and reduces component count. The sensor is equipped with a visible red LED light beam, which aids immensely in alignment and troubleshooting during setup. Users can quickly and accurately position the sensor for optimal detection. The output, typically a solid-state transistor switch (PNP), provides a fast and reliable signal to programmable logic controllers (PLCs) or other control systems, enabling precise counting, positioning, or presence verification tasks.

The applications for this photoelectric switch are vast and varied. In conveyor belt systems, it is indispensable for detecting the presence or absence of products, triggering sorting mechanisms, or ensuring proper spacing. Within automated machinery, it can act as a safety interlock, confirming that a part is in the correct position before a process cycle begins. It is equally effective in packaging machinery for detecting labels, monitoring fill levels, or confirming case sealing. The device's reliable performance is not significantly affected by the color or surface texture of most objects, although highly reflective or absorbent materials may require fine-tuning of the sensing distance.

Technical specifications are crucial for integration. The PR18-B0DPO typically operates on a wide-range DC supply voltage, such as 10-30V DC, offering flexibility in various electrical panels. Its output current rating is sufficient to drive relays, indicator lamps, or PLC input modules directly. The switching frequency is high enough for fast-paced production lines. Furthermore, many models feature a potentiometer for sensitivity adjustment, allowing engineers to fine-tune the sensor to ignore background objects or detect specific materials reliably. This adjustability is a critical feature for overcoming application-specific challenges.

When selecting a photoelectric sensor, comparing alternatives is essential. Compared to through-beam sensors, the diffuse reflective type like the PR18-B0DPO offers easier installation with only one device to mount and wire, though with a generally shorter sensing range. Against inductive proximity sensors, it has the distinct advantage of detecting non-metallic objects, including plastic, wood, glass, and most liquids. For applications involving transparent objects, a polarized retro-reflective or through-beam model might be considered, but for the vast majority of solid object detection tasks, the diffuse reflective sensor provides an excellent balance of cost, performance, and reliability.

Installation and maintenance best practices ensure longevity. It is recommended to mount the sensor securely, avoiding excessive vibration. The sensing face should be kept clean from obstructions and buildup. While the device is built to withstand minor misalignment, periodic checks are advised in high-vibration environments. Understanding the load connected to the output is vital to prevent overcurrent situations. For long cable runs, using shielded cable can help mitigate electrical noise interference, guaranteeing signal integrity.
